South City School Board Election Filing Period Begins

Two seats on the South San Francisco school board will be up for election this fall.

South San Franciscans will elect candidates to fill two seats on the South San Francisco Unified School District Board of Trustees on November 2. Today marks the beginning of candidates' filing period, which ends August 10.

Judy Bush and Maurice Goodman currently sit on the board and seek reelection this fall.

Maurice Goodman was elected to his seat on the South San Francisco Unified School District Board of Trustees in 2008 and was board president in 2011. He works for the Boys & Girls Clubs and plans to run for reelection. His priority for his next term would be "insuring that the [Measure J] bond funds are utilized properly and in the best interests of our community."

Judy Bush is president of the South San Francisco Unified School District Board of Trustees, and was first elected to the board in November 2008. She is seeking reelection this November.
